VI-2µFA SureFly Ignition Interface
The VI-2µFA SureFly Ignition Interface is a specialized component designed to seamlessly integrate the SureFly Ignition Module (SIM) with Electronics International's (E.I.) engine monitoring instruments. This interface ensures accurate RPM data transmission, enhancing both the reliability and performance of your aircraft's ignition and monitoring systems.
Key Features of the VI-2µFA SureFly Ignition Interface
-
Seamless Integration for Accurate Monitoring
- The VI-2µFA connects the SureFly SIM directly to E.I.'s instruments, such as the EDC-33 (used in MVP and CGR systems) and the R-1 tachometer, providing precise RPM readings that are essential for effective engine monitoring.

Installation and Compatibility
Designed for easy installation, the VI-2µFA interface is compatible with SureFly SIM4P models and integrates seamlessly with E.I.'s EDC-33 and R-1 instruments. The included instructions provide clear, step-by-step guidance on setup and configurations to ensure reliable performance.
